S. 2995

BillFederalSenateIn Committee
To amend the Taiwan Allies International Protection and Enhancement Initiative (TAIPEI) Act of 2019 to provide that the United States, as a member of any international organizations, should oppose any attempts by the People’s Republic of China to resolve Taiwan’s status by distorting the decisions, language, policies, or procedures of the organization, and for other purposes.

Taiwan International Solidarity Act This bill requires the Department of State to annually report to Congress on efforts by China to undermine Taiwan's participation in international organizations or Taiwan's relationships with other countries.
